Senate passes Russia sanctions bill with 100% tariff power

Why it matters: India and China — the world's two largest buyers of Russian crude — would face 100% U.S. tariffs if Trump invokes the new authority, potentially reshaping global energy flows. But Meeks and Beyer's critique exposes a built-in contradiction: the bill's stated goal is punishing Russia, yet it simultaneously hands Trump broader unilateral tariff power that Democrats argue he could redirect elsewhere, undermining the anti-Russia mission.
